We are seeking an experienced Safety Assurance Engineer with experience across digital systems to support the delivery of safety-critical systems within a regulated and secure environment. You will play a key role in ensuring systems are safe, compliant, and fit for purpose across the full project lifecycle. This role requires active Security Check (SC) clearance.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and support safety assurance activities across complex engineering projects
  • Produce and maintain safety documentation, including Safety Plans, Hazard Logs, Safety Cases, and Assurance Reports
  • Conduct hazard identification, risk assessment, and mitigation activities (e.g. HAZID, HAZOP, FMEA)
  • Ensure compliance with relevant safety standards and regulatory frameworks (e.g. DEF STANs, EN standards, ALARP principles)
  • Work closely with systems, software, and hardware engineers to embed safety into designs
  • Support safety reviews, audits, and stakeholder engagement, including customers and regulators

Qualifications

  • Proven experience as a Safety Assurance Engineer
  • Strong knowledge of safety engineering principles and lifecycle assurance
  • Experience producing safety cases and associated evidence
  • Familiarity with UK safety and regulatory standards
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Active SC Clearance
